Court Clarifies Statutory Limit on PTD Benefits for Workers Over 70

Thursday, November 21, 2019 | 0

Florida’s 1st District Court of Appeal ruled that a worker over the age of 70 is statutorily limited to permanent total disability benefits for a calendar period of five years after she is determined to be permanently and totally disabled. Case: Crispin v. Orlando Rehabilitation Group, No. 1D19-0863, 11/20/2019, published. Facts: Phyllis Crispin worked for the Orlando Rehabilitation Group.
